CANTERO CORA, Hidelvys et al. Business Performance Measurement Indicators: Case Study in Entities of the Holguin Territory. Semest. Econ. [online]. 2021, vol.24, n.56, pp.167-182.  Epub 12-Ago-2022. ISSN 0120-6346.  https://doi.org/10.22395/seec.v24n56a7.

The article had the objective of selecting the indicators to be used in the process of evaluating business performance in the entities of the Holguin territory, which allow the deepening of the causes that affect their results. The analysis-synthesis was used in a theoretical aspect for the information processing; the inductive-deductive approach for the determination of the most representative causes that influence the business performance of the entities of the Holguin territory. Among the empirical methods, the study employed survey, direct observation and checklists. As the main result, the indicators that facilitate the evaluation of business performance in entities of the Holguin territory are selected. This selection allowed its reduction by 55 % (45 indicators to 25); grouped as follows: management, technical-organizational, organization of processes, and economic-financial. This analysis was carried out from the empirical experiences in the Holguin territory and the theoretical assessment of a group of experts from the academy. The results show that during the period 2010-2019, optimal business performance was not achieved, mainly due to factors related to material resources and work means.
